Background technique
Cleaner, refers to the equipment that dust is separated from flue gas, is also deduster or cleaner, and dedusting is set Standby is the dedusting water pipe and air line using underground, and certain additive is added in water, introduces wind pressure, is set by dedicated It is standby, series of process process is completed, foam is generated, is sprayed on dirt source by distributor, head cartridge component, includes among these A kind of spinning and weaving workshop dust-extraction unit, but existing spinning and weaving workshop does not have the effect separated to batting with dust-extraction unit, Since batting is small in size, and it is liable to stick to body surface, is very easy to cause to other filtering dresses such as filter plate, filtration core The blocking set, can not normal use so as to cause spinning and weaving workshop dust-extraction unit.
Utility model content
The purpose of this utility model is to provide spinning and weaving workshop dust-extraction units, have the advantages of separating to batting, It solves the problems, such as that existing spinning and weaving workshop does not have with dust-extraction unit to separate batting.

In use, blower 3 by blast pipe 4 by spinning and weaving workshop batting and dust case is drawn to by the first discharge pipe 2 Body 1, water is drawn in the second water pipe 7 by third water pipe 9 and is emitted into the inner cavity of the first water pipe 5 by the first water pump 8 at this time, due to The first water pipe of effect 6 of hydraulic pressure uniformly spills water to batting and dust by spray head 6, and the batting drenched by sewage can be fallen in On orifice plate 17, dust can be flow on the first filter plate 16 with dampening through hole plate 17, and the first filter plate 16 can be to the dust in water It is effectively filtered with impurity, filtered water flow to the bottom of cabinet 1, and filtered water is passed through the 5th by the second water pump 11 Water pipe 13 is drawn in the 4th water pipe 10, and water is sent into the first water pump 8 by the 4th water pipe 10 again, the 5th water pipe 13 during this In filter screen 22 to water effect for re-filtering, the second filter plate 18 in wind metallics and other harmful substances into Cabinet 1 is discharged by the second discharge pipe 24 in row filtering, wind after filtering, and user is opened chamber door 19 by handle 20, side User to the cleaning of batting and the replacement of the first filter plate 16.
